Washington DC riots: What happens next to Donald Trump?

Washington DC riots: What happens next to Donald Trump? 7 Jan 20217 January 2021 Last updated at 15:57 Protestors gather outside the Capitol building in Washington DC Protests turned to riots, and the events that followed shocked many people, not just in the USA, but around the world. As the home of America s democracy, the Capitol building is where the United States Congress meet to write laws for the country. A bit like the Houses of Parliament in Westminster, London, where MPs meet here in the UK. KEVIN DIETSCH Congress is meeting to certify Joe Biden as the winner of the 2020 presidential election Inside the Capitol building, lawmakers and Members of Congress had met to count electoral votes to officially confirm Joe Biden s victory following the presidential election that took place in November last year.

Benning: This Republican can no longer tolerate extremists posing as Republicans

Don t miss the big stories. Like us on Facebook.   Today (Jan. 6) I saw a picture of a busload of Vermonters on their way to Washington, D.C. They were Donald Trump supporters who remain convinced that his election was stolen. I want to believe that all of them on that bus were heading down for a peaceful protest. But after witnessing several different news reports, and listening to the speeches of President Trump, Donald Trump, Jr., and Rudy Giuliani urging them to go to the Capital, I have to wonder whether anyone in that group got duped into joining the assault of that beautiful and historic building.
